摘要
Abstract A new telechelic polyisobutylene diol, HOCH 2 PIBCH 2 OH, carrying two terminal primary hydroxyl end groups has been prepared from α,ω‐di(isobutenyl)polyisobutylene, CH 2 C(CH 3 )‐ CH 2 PIBCH 2 C(CH 3 )CH 2 , by regioselective hydroboration followed by alkaline hydrogen peroxide oxidation. Infrared (IR) spectra, 1 H‐NMR analysis of the pure and silylated products, and ultraviolet (UV) spectra of phenylisocyanate‐treated diols indicate quantitative yields and two CH 2 OH termini per polyisobutylene chain. The viscosity of HOCH 2 PIBCH 2 OH is higher than that of the starting α,ω‐diolefin. The telechelic diol prepolymer opens new avenues to the synthesis of many new materials, e.g., polyurethanes.
